Finding Your Perfect Shade of Brown

The vast world of brown lipstick can be intimidating, but finding the right shade is simpler than it seems. The goal is to choose a colour that harmonises with your skin's natural undertones. A quick way to check your undertone is to look at the veins on your wrist; blue or purple veins suggest a cool undertone, green veins indicate a warm undertone, and a mix of both means you're likely neutral.

  • For Fair Skin Tones: Opt for lighter browns with rosy, pink, or peachy undertones. Taupe and beige-browns can also be very flattering, providing a soft, subtle definition without overwhelming a fair complexion. Avoid very dark or grey-toned browns, which can appear too harsh.
  • For Medium Skin Tones: You have a wide range of options. Warm caramels, rich terracottas, and classic chocolate browns work beautifully. Those with olive skin can pull off deeper, richer browns with ease, creating a look that is both warm and striking.
  • For Deep Skin Tones: Embrace the richness of deep, dark browns. Shades like espresso, mahogany, and dark chocolate create a stunning, dramatic effect. Browns with hints of red or berry can also add beautiful dimension and warmth to the lips.

Mastering the Application for a Modern Finish

A polished application is crucial for making brown lipstick look contemporary and chic. Darker colours can be less forgiving than nudes, so taking a few extra moments for preparation and precision will pay off.

Step 1: Prepare Your Lips

Smooth lips are the best canvas for any lipstick, especially matte or dark formulas. Start by gently exfoliating your lips with a soft-bristled toothbrush or a dedicated lip scrub to remove any dry skin. Follow up with a hydrating, non-greasy lip balm and allow it to absorb for a few minutes before you begin applying colour.

Step 2: Define with a Lip Liner

Using a lip liner is highly recommended. It helps to create a clean, defined shape and prevents the colour from bleeding or feathering. Choose a lip liner that closely matches your chosen lipstick shade or is one shade deeper. You can also use a nude liner that matches your natural lip colour for a softer outline. Carefully trace the natural line of your lips, and for extra longevity, you can fill in your entire lip with the liner as a base.

Step 3: Apply the Lipstick

You can apply the lipstick directly from the tube or use a lip brush for greater precision. A brush is particularly helpful for achieving crisp edges, especially around the cupid's bow. Start from the centre of your lips and blend the colour outwards towards the corners. Blot your lips on a tissue and apply a second layer if you desire a more intense colour payoff.

Pairing Brown Lipstick with Your Makeup

To ensure your brown lipstick looks modern, consider the rest of your makeup. A balanced look is key. When wearing a bold brown lip, it's often best to keep the eye makeup more subdued. A simple wash of neutral eyeshadow, a sharp winged liner, and a coat of mascara are all you need. For your cheeks, choose a blush in a warm, complementary tone like peach, bronze, or a soft terracotta. This will tie the whole look together, creating a warm, cohesive, and effortlessly sophisticated appearance.
